Sommieria leucophylla

Synonymy:[edit]
S. affinis, S. elegans
Distribution & Habitat:[edit]
Humid lowland rainforest of Irian Jaya and Papua New Guinea.
Description:[edit]
A small, very attractive, understory palm with deeply notched, leathery leaves, which have a distinctive whitish underside.
Culture:[edit]
Warm, sheltered and moist. Requires tropical conditions.
